是指根据用户在界面上点击不同的按钮,播放相应的音频文件。这种功能常见于音乐播放器、语音导航、游戏等应用场景中。
实现这一功能的关键是通过前端开发技术来监听按钮的点击事件,并根据不同的按钮触发不同的音频播放操作。以下是一种可能的实现方式:
<button id="button1">按钮1</button>
<button id="button2">按钮2</button>
// 获取按钮元素
var button1 = document.getElementById("button1");
var button2 = document.getElementById("button2");
// 监听按钮点击事件
button1.addEventListener("click", function() {
playAudio("audio1.mp3");
});
button2.addEventListener("click", function() {
playAudio("audio2.mp3");
});
// 播放音频函数
function playAudio(audioFile) {
var audio = new Audio(audioFile);
audio.play();
}
这样,当用户点击按钮1时,将播放"audio1.mp3"音频文件;当用户点击按钮2时,将播放"audio2.mp3"音频文件。
推荐的腾讯云相关产品:腾讯云音视频处理(https://cloud.tencent.com/product/mps)
腾讯云音视频处理是一项基于云计算的音视频处理服务,提供了丰富的音视频处理能力,包括音频转码、音频剪辑、音频合成等功能。通过使用腾讯云音视频处理,可以方便地实现音频文件的处理和播放。
腾讯技术创作特训营第二季第4期
新知·音视频技术公开课
云+社区技术沙龙[第15期]
云+社区沙龙online第5期[架构演进]
云+社区沙龙online第5期[架构演进]
云+社区沙龙online第5期[架构演进]
云+社区沙龙online第5期[架构演进]
云+社区技术沙龙[第1期]
云+社区技术沙龙[第23期]
领取专属 10元无门槛券
手把手带您无忧上云